Reply to "ERR in 3rd Rail/Williams Brass Engines: Personal Project or Hire an Installer?"

One recommendation might be to start with a diecast model first, they do present fewer challenges as a rule.  I find that the MTH steam is usually the easiest models to upgrade.  Before the craziness of MTH pricing, I used to look for older PS/1 Premier steam for upgrades, however now with MTH pricing through the roof it's a little less attractive.

One thing you'll find with older brass is the quality of the soldering can be spotty, and it could have deteriorated over the years as well.  It's pretty distressing when pieces start falling off your prize brass locomotive.
